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Llanaber to Templecombe start from as little as £36.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Llanaber to Templecombe start from £116.20 one way, or £166.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Llanaber to Templecombe are available for £72.00 one way, or £144.00 return

Station Facilities and Services in Llanaber

What Llanaber Train Station offers in tranquillity, it minimally compensates in facilities. With no ticket office or machines, passengers are encouraged to purchase tickets online in advance. Despite a lack of on-site staff, the station provides helpful signage, and passengers can contact the helpline for any assistance related to their journey. While it may not have the amenities of a major station, rocketing along with determination, Llanaber plays its part thanks to functional departure and arrival screens for timely information.

Accessibility at Llanaber Station is somewhat challenging due to steep paths leading to the platform, categorizing it as a Category C station. Facilities to assist those with mobility issues, unfortunately, do not feature prominently here. For those requiring assistance, planning becomes crucial, and resources such as the Passenger Assist service are recommended.

Onward Travel from Llanaber

The station's rural locality means that local transport links are something to be planned for ahead of time. For convenience, the nearest rail replacement and bus services can be accessed from stops on the A496, near the Morwendon Guest House. While bicycle storage and hire are absent, these alternatives assure that onward travel remains feasible, albeit requiring a bit of foresight.

Popular Routes from Llanaber

From Llanaber, it is easy to venture out to nearby destinations that are steeped in culture and history. Consider a short trip to Barmouth for its quaint quayside beauty, or turn towards Harlech for spectacular views of the Harlech Castle that overlooks the sea. The delightful town of Tywyn offers not just sandy beaches but also the charming Talyllyn Railway—a steam engine experience through Snowdonia National Park.

Other notable journeys take you to Fairbourne, known for its beach and heritage railway, or embark on a day trip to Porthmadog to explore its maritime history and delightful port. Facilities and Accessibility at Templecombe Station

Templecombe station is equipped with a variety of facilities to make your travel seamless. While it doesn’t have a traditional ticket office operating beyond midday, ticket machines are readily available, including those accessible to passengers with disabilities. Collect your tickets on the go and enjoy the benefit of induction loops for clear communication. Although there aren't any waiting rooms, a seating area is available for a bit of rest before your journey.

Accessibility is a strong point, offering step-free access across the station platforms. Plus, there are accessible toilets, ensuring ease of travel for everyone. With assistance available during peak hours and options to reach out to railway service personnel, Templecombe is attentive to the needs of all its passengers.
